Book Recommendations

  • Math Curse by Jon Scieszka: A humorous take on how mathematics can be found in everyday situations.
  • The Magic School Bus: Inside the Earth by Joanna Cole: An engaging story that takes readers on a field trip to explore geology and earth science concepts.
  • The Day the Crayons Quit by Drew Daywalt: A creative tale highlighting the importance of expressing thoughts and feelings through writing.
